Opuntia stenopetala
Nopal Serrano
| Family |
| Cactaceae |
| Genus |
| Opuntia |
| Species |
| stenopetala |
| Category |
| Perennials, Tropicals |
| Type |
| Shrub (evergreen) |
| USDA Hardiness Zone |
| 9a - 11 |
| Height |
| 1.2 m |
| Spread |
| 2.4 m |
| Landscape |
| Opuntia stenopetala works well in rock garden or as a container plant. |
| Growth |
| Slow |
| Habitat |
| Rockey and sandy plains of Mexico. |
| Leaf Description |
| Oblong and flat leaves that are 2 mm thick and 10 - 20 cm long and green. |
| Flower Description |
| Flowers are an orange-red colour. |
| Notable Specimens |
| Desert Botanical Gardens, Phoenix, Arizona, United States of America. |
| Propagation |
| From seed or stem cuttings. |
